Offshore bank assets reach $18 bln

International Banking Units operating in Cyprus, popularly know as offshore banks saw their total assets surge by USD 629 mln in February 2006 to USD 18 bln.

According to Central Bank of Cyprus figures, compiled by the Financial Mirror, the USD 629 mln in February was on top of USD 165 mln increase recorded in January, taking the two month total increase to a spectacular USD 980 mln.

Total advances made all the IBUs increased by USD 365 mln in February to USD 5.8 bln, but customer deposits were flat at USD 4.7 bln, the Central Bank figures showed.

Total investments booked through the IBUs was also up by USD 157 mln to USD 5.7 bln.
